#category h1:first-line{font-size:30px;color:#7a1f48;}#category h1{font-size:20px;line-height:1.2;overflow:hidden;text-overflow:ellipsis;white-space:nowrap;color:black;text-align:center;}#category h1+p,#category .products+p{margin:10px 10px 0 0;line-height:18px;font-size:14px;max-height:128px;overflow:hidden;color:#444444;}#category .products{margin:20px 0;}.custom-landing > header > :not(.content),.custom-landing > header > .content > :not(.logo){display:none;}.custom-landing > header > .content{display:block;font-size:0;}.custom-landing > header .logo a{display:inline-block;font-size:1rem;}.custom-landing > header .logo{text-align:center;}.custom-landing #breadcrumbs{display:none !important;}.custom-landing > section{max-width:1366px;margin:0 auto;padding:36px 22px;box-sizing:border-box;}.custom-landing > footer .footer-top,.custom-landing > footer .footer-nav > *{display:none !important;}.custom-landing > footer .footer-nav{padding-top:0;height:10px;}.custom-landing h1{color:#a40043;margin-bottom:36px;}.custom-landing .form-block.type-contest:not([data-complete='true']) .content{display:none;}.custom-landing .form-block .questions ul{list-style-type:none;margin:0 0 10px 0;padding:0;}.custom-landing .form-block .questions .question > em{display:block;margin-bottom:10px;color:#d70076;font-style:normal;font-weight:500;}.custom-landing .form-block .questions .question > strong{font-size:20px;font-weight:600;display:block;margin-bottom:22px;}.custom-landing .form-block .questions .question:not(.answered) .continue{display:none;}.custom-landing .form-block .questions .question:not(.complete) .note{display:none;}.custom-landing .form-block .questions .question:not(:first-child){display:none;}.custom-landing .form-block .questions .question.complete > :not(.note){display:none;}.custom-landing .form-block .questions .question.closed{display:none;}.custom-landing .form-block .questions .question .note .text strong img{flex:none;margin-right:10px;}.custom-landing .form-block .questions .question .note .text strong{display:flex;align-items:center;font-size:20px;font-weight:600;}.custom-landing .form-block .questions .question .note .text p{margin-top:22px;background:#fffafc;padding:10px;border-left:3px solid #d70076;line-height:1.35;border-radius:10px;}.custom-landing .form-block .questions .question .action:disabled{opacity:0.4;pointer-events:none;}.custom-landing .form-block .questions .question .action{display:block;transition: opacity 0.5s;margin-top:22px;margin-left:auto;}.custom-landing .form-block .questions .question.closed + .question:not(.closed){display:block;}.custom-landing .form-block .questions .answer > b::after{content:' )';}.custom-landing .form-block .questions .answer > b{width:1.5em;flex:none;text-align:center;color:#a40043;margin-right:10px;}.custom-landing .form-block .questions .answer > span{flex:1 1 auto;margin-right:10px;font-weight:500;}.custom-landing .form-block .questions .answer::after{flex:none;margin:-5px 0;padding:5px 10px;border-radius:10px;font-size:14px;}.custom-landing .form-block .questions .answer:not([data-result]):hover{border-color:#6F6F6F;}.custom-landing .form-block .questions .answer:not([data-result]){cursor:pointer;}.custom-landing .form-block .questions .answer[data-result].selected{border-color:#d70076;}.custom-landing .form-block .questions .answer[data-result] > b{color:inherit;}.custom-landing .form-block .questions .answer[data-result]::after{content:attr(data-result);}.custom-landing .form-block .questions .answer.correct::after{color:#ffffff;text-transform:uppercase;font-weight:600;background:#228B22;}.custom-landing .form-block .questions .answer.correct{background:#90EE90;}.custom-landing .form-block .questions .answer.incorrect::after{color:#ffffff;text-transform:uppercase;font-weight:600;background:#CC0000;}.custom-landing .form-block .questions .answer.incorrect{background:#FFCCCB;}.custom-landing .form-block .questions .answer{box-shadow:0 0 10px rgba(111, 111, 111, 0.24);border-radius:10px;display:flex;align-items:center;padding:10px;border:2px solid transparent;margin-top:10px;}.custom-landing .form-block.send .questions,.custom-landing .form-block.confirm .questions{display:none;}.custom-landing .form-block.custom .message{font-size:20px;color:#d70076;font-weight:bold;margin-bottom:22px;}.custom-landing .form-block.custom.loading::before{content:' ';position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(255, 255, 255, 0.6);}.custom-landing .form-block.custom.loading::after{z-index:10;}.custom-landing .form-block.custom.loading::after{content:' ';border-radius:50%;width:48px;height:48px;border-top:0 solid rgba(215,0,118,0.4);border-right:0 solid rgba(215,0,118,0.4);border-bottom:0 solid rgba(215,0,118,0.4);border-left:0 solid #d70076;border-width:5px;transform:translateZ(0);-webkit-animation:loader 1.1s infinite linear; animation:loader 1.1s infinite linear;box-sizing:border-box;position:absolute;z-index:3;top:50%;margin-top:-24px;left:50%;margin-left:-24px;}.custom-landing .form-block.custom .field:first-child{margin-top:0;}.custom-landing .form-block.custom .field.phone > span em{padding:10px;background:#fffafc;font-weight:500;font-style:normal;}.custom-landing .form-block.custom .field.phone > span input{border:0 !important;}.custom-landing .form-block.custom .field.phone > span{overflow:hidden;display:flex !important;flex:1 1 auto;align-items:stretch;}.custom-landing .form-block.custom .field.phone > span{display:inline-block;line-height:1;box-sizing:border-box;border:2px solid currentColor;border-radius:25px;color:#363636;border-color:#d70076;background-color:#ffffff;}.custom-landing .form-block.custom .field{max-width:480px;margin-top:10px;}.custom-landing .form-block.custom .field:not(.choice) input,.custom-landing .form-block.custom .field:not(.choice) select,.custom-landing .form-block.custom .field:not(.choice) textarea{flex:1 1 auto;box-sizing:border-box;}.custom-landing .form-block.custom .field:not(.choice) label{flex:0 0 20%;font-weight:600;}.custom-landing .form-block.custom .field:not(.choice){display:flex;align-items:center;margin-top:10px;}.custom-landing .form-block.custom p.confirm{margin-top:10px;}.custom-landing .form-block.custom .actions button:hover{background:#00845f;}.custom-landing .form-block.custom .actions button{display:inline-block;font-size:16px;line-height:1.2;text-align:center;cursor:pointer;border:2px solid currentColor;border-radius:25px;transition: background 0.25s, color 0.25s, border 0.25s;text-decoration:none;font-weight:bold;padding:10px 22px;background:#00ab86;color:#ffffff;}.custom-landing .form-block.custom .actions button:active,.custom-landing .form-block.custom .actions button:visited,.custom-landing .form-block.custom .actions button:hover{text-decoration:none;}.custom-landing .form-block.custom .actions{margin-top:22px;text-align:right;}.custom-landing .form-block.leadhub input::placeholder{color:#ACACAC;font-style:normal;font-weight:normal !important;}.custom-landing .form-block.leadhub input{display:inline-block;line-height:1;box-sizing:border-box;border:2px solid currentColor;border-radius:25px;font-size:16px;line-height:1;height:auto;padding:10px 22px;color:#363636;border-color:#d70076;background-color:#ffffff;}.custom-landing .form-block.leadhub input.error,.custom-landing .form-block.leadhub input:invalid{border-color:#ff4141;}.custom-landing .form-block.leadhub input.success,.custom-landing .form-block.leadhub input:required:valid{border-color:#00ab86;}.custom-landing .form-block.leadhub input.disabled,.custom-landing .form-block.leadhub input:disabled,.custom-landing .form-block.leadhub input:read-only{background-color:#dfdfdf !important;color:#6F6F6F;border-color:#b5b5b5;}.custom-landing .form-block.leadhub input:focus,.custom-landing .form-block.leadhub input:active,.custom-landing .form-block.leadhub input .active{border-color:#a40043;background-color:#ffffff;color:default;}.custom-landing .form-block.leadhub select{box-sizing:border-box;}.custom-landing .form-block.leadhub select{display:inline-block;line-height:1;box-sizing:border-box;border:2px solid currentColor;border-radius:25px;font-size:16px;line-height:1;height:auto;padding:10px 22px;color:#363636;border-color:#d70076;background-color:#ffffff;}.custom-landing .form-block.leadhub input,.custom-landing .form-block.leadhub select,.custom-landing .form-block.leadhub textarea{font-size:inherit !important;}.custom-landing .form-block.leadhub[data-leadhub-loaded='false']::before{content:' ';border-radius:50%;width:40px;height:40px;border-top:0 solid rgba(215,0,118,0.4);border-right:0 solid rgba(215,0,118,0.4);border-bottom:0 solid rgba(215,0,118,0.4);border-left:0 solid #d70076;border-width:5px;transform:translateZ(0);-webkit-animation:loader 1.1s infinite linear; animation:loader 1.1s infinite linear;box-sizing:border-box;position:absolute;z-index:3;top:50%;margin-top:-20px;left:50%;margin-left:-20px;}.custom-landing .form-block.leadhub[data-leadhub-loaded='false'] > *{visibility:hidden;}.custom-landing .form-block.leadhub[data-leadhub-loaded='false']{position:relative;}.custom-landing .form-block.leadhub[data-leadhub-loaded='blocked'] .content strong{display:block;font-size:20px;color:#ff4141;margin-bottom:5px;text-align:center;}.custom-landing .form-block.leadhub[data-leadhub-loaded='blocked'] .content{font-size:14px;line-height:1.5;}.custom-landing .form-block.leadhub.success .message{display:none !important;}.custom-landing .form-block.leadhub .message:empty{display:none;}.custom-landing .form-block.leadhub .message{display:block;font-size:20px;color:#d70076;font-weight:bold;text-align:center;}.custom-landing .form-block.leadhub > .content > * > div{font-size:inherit !important;}.custom-landing .form-block.leadhub > .content > * > div:first-child div{font-size:20px;font-weight:600;display:block;margin-bottom:22px;color:inherit !important;}.custom-landing .form-block.leadhub > .content > * .lh-phone select{flex:none !important;box-sizing:content-box !important;}.custom-landing .form-block.leadhub > .content > * .lh-phone input{flex:1 1 auto !important;}.custom-landing .form-block.leadhub > .content > * .lh-phone{display:block !important;margin:10px 0 !important;}.custom-landing .form-block.leadhub > .content > * .action.primary{font-size:20px !important;}.custom-landing .form-block.leadhub > .content > * .action.primary{display:inline-block;line-height:1;box-sizing:border-box;border:2px solid currentColor;border-radius:25px;font-size:16px;line-height:1;height:auto;padding:22px;}.custom-landing .form-block.leadhub > .content > * .action{display:block !important;width:auto !important;margin-left:auto !important;margin-top:22px !important;}.custom-landing .form-block.leadhub > .content > * .action.primary + *{margin-top:10px !important;font-size:14px !important;color:#ACACAC !important;}.custom-landing .form-block.leadhub > .content > *{font-size:inherit !important;}.custom-landing .form-block.leadhub > .content{font-size:inherit !important;padding:0 !important;}.custom-landing .form-block{max-width:768px;box-sizing:border-box;border:2px solid #d70076;border-radius:20px;padding:10px;}.custom-landing .custom-counter > div{display:flex;align-items:center;}.custom-landing .custom-counter .title{font-weight:600;margin-right:10px;flex:0 0 auto;}.custom-landing .custom-counter .time .title::after{font-family:'Icons';content:'\0725';display:inline-block;vertical-align:middle;font-weight:normal;margin-left:10px;font-size:24px;}.custom-landing .custom-counter .user .title::after{font-family:'Icons';content:'\0726';display:inline-block;vertical-align:middle;font-weight:normal;margin-left:10px;font-size:24px;}.custom-landing .custom-counter .user .number{background:#ffffff;border-radius:4px;padding:5px 10px;font-size:20px;}.custom-landing .custom-counter .landing-counter span{background:#ffffff;border-radius:4px;padding:5px 10px;font-size:20px;min-width:30px;flex:0 1 auto;text-align:center;}.custom-landing .custom-counter .landing-counter small{margin:0 5px;}.custom-landing .custom-counter .landing-counter{display:flex;align-items:center;}.custom-landing .custom-counter{background:#fffafc;box-sizing:border-box;padding:10px;}@media all and (min-width: 360px){.custom-landing .form-block{padding:22px;}}@media all and (min-width: 600px){.custom-landing .form-block.leadhub > .content > * .lh-phone{display:flex !important;align-items:stretch;margin:0 !important;}}@media screen  and (min-width: 768px){.custom-landing .custom-counter > div{flex:0 1 auto;}}@media screen  and (min-width: 768px){.custom-landing .custom-counter .time{margin-left:auto;}}@media screen  and (min-width: 768px){.custom-landing .custom-counter{display:flex;align-items:center;}}@media screen  and (max-width: 767px){.custom-landing .custom-counter > div:not(:first-child){margin-top:10px;}}@media screen  and (max-width: 479px){.custom-landing .custom-counter .time .title{margin-bottom:5px;}}@media screen  and (max-width: 479px){.custom-landing .custom-counter .time{display:block;}}@media screen  and (max-width: 640px){#category h1{font-size:16px;margin:0 5px 0 45px;}}@media screen  and (max-width: 640px){#category h1:first-line{font-size:20px;font-weight:normal;}}